Introduction

This training program is designed by Global Horizon Training Center to equip professionals with the essential skills, behaviors, and techniques required to deliver outstanding customer service in today’s competitive business environment.

The program provides a comprehensive and practical approach covering all critical aspects of customer service—from communication skills and professional behavior to managing expectations and handling challenging situations. Participants will learn how to consistently deliver high-quality service, enhance customer satisfaction, and create positive customer experiences even under pressure.

Through interactive sessions, real-life examples, and practical exercises, this course enables participants to build the right mindset and capabilities to exceed customer expectations and strengthen organizational reputation.

 

Course Objectives

By the end of this program, participants will be able to:

  • Explain the importance of customer service in a competitive environment
  • Understand the role of internal customers and their impact on organizational success
  • Apply techniques to manage customer expectations effectively
  • Deliver faster, more efficient, and higher-quality service
  • Identify early signs of customer dissatisfaction and respond proactively
  • Handle difficult customer situations professionally
  • Enhance communication skills to improve customer interactions
  • Increase overall customer satisfaction and loyalty

Training Outline

Day 1: Customer Service Foundations & Concepts

  • Introduction to customer service principles
  • Definitions and key concepts of service excellence
  • Quality service standards and requirements
  • The cost and impact of poor customer service
  • Customer care foundations and best practices
  • Learning from leading organizations
  • Group discussion and insights

Day 2: Internal Customer Service & Service Culture

  • Identifying internal vs. external customers
  • Understanding customer requirements
  • Elements of excellent service delivery
  • The service-profit chain and organizational impact
  • Building a service-oriented culture
  • Strengthening internal collaboration for better service outcomes

Day 3: Managing Customer Expectations & Service Quality

  • Understanding customer expectations and perceptions
  • Service quality dimensions (RATER model)
  • Managing and exceeding customer expectations
  • Techniques for calming upset customers
  • Common mistakes to avoid in customer interactions
  • Customer loyalty and relationship development
  • Role-plays: handling different customer personalities

Day 4: Communication Skills for Customer Service Excellence

  • Principles of effective communication
  • Verbal communication techniques
  • Active listening and effective listening skills
  • Telephone etiquette and professional tone
  • Building rapport through communication
  • Practical exercises and simulations

Day 5: Professional Behavior & Handling Difficult Customers

  • The impact of professional behavior on customer experience
  • Principles of positive and effective behavior
  • Verbal and non-verbal communication techniques
  • Understanding communication styles (assertive, passive, aggressive)
  • Identifying different customer personality types
  • Techniques for handling difficult customers
  • Service recovery strategies and complaint resolution
  • Final case studies and practical application

  About London

The UK capital of London is a city that combines the old and the new. It is as equally famous for the latest fashion and innovation as it is for its impressive heritage. London's attractions range from the Royal Palace to the DIY atmosphere of its markets. It is also a picturesque city of parks and of course, the majestic Thames River. The city extends for miles beyond its ancient core and each neighborhood has its own charming atmosphere for visitors to explore. London also wears its status as a world city proudly and the influence of different cultures is plain to see in the food and fashion of the capital.


  Things to do and places to visit in London

With so many attractions in London, anyone can find something to delight them. Art lovers will enjoy the world-renowned museums and galleries, most of which are free. Sports fans are spoilt for choice by the city's array of football clubs. Theatre and music fans have a vast list of venues to visit, whilst shopaholics have Harrods, Oxford Street, Camden and much more to look forward to after arranging flights to London.

Some unmissable London attractions include:

  • Seeing priceless masterpieces in the Tate Britain or the National Gallery.
  • Watching the changing of the guard at Buckingham Palace.
  • Visiting Trafalgar Square's famous monument.
  • Marveling at the Crown Jewels in the Tower of London.
  • Getting a bird's eye view of the city from the London Eye.
  • Tasting one of Brick Lane's famous curries.
  • Browsing the exclusive shops of Knightsbridge.
  • Visiting a market – Spitalfields for antiques, Camden for clothes or Borough Market for street food.
  • Admiring design from around the world in the Victoria and Albert Museum.
  • Looking for clues at the home of fiction's most famous detective, Sherlock Holmes.
  • Strolling through one of the lovely parks, including Hyde Park, St James' Park or Kew Gardens.
  • Eating Britain's most famous dish, fish and chips.
  • Watching the street performers in Covent Garden.
  • Enjoying the views at a South Bank cafe.
